Let f () = + 5 and g(x) = 2x - 3
Find f (x) g(x)

Answer:

2[tex]x^{2}[/tex]+7x-15

Step-by-step explanation:

I presume f(x)=x+5 and g(x) =2x-3 and the question is f(x)*g(x)

f(x)*g(x)

(x+5)(2x-3)

distribute

2[tex]x^{2}[/tex]+10x-3x-15

2[tex]x^{2}[/tex]+7x-15
